All eyes on James Packer’s next move as Barangaroo dream hangs in the balance – Sydney Morning Herald
Building a casino empire was always a high-stakes game for billionaire James Packer. Now, a city awaits his next move.
He doesnt have to walk away but its tough for him because hes not in good shape, said the businessman, who was referring to the ongoing concerns about the billionaires mental health. Mr Packer revealed during the inquiry that he suffers from bipolar disorder.
Mr Packer was contacted by this masthead yesterday but did not respond, as speculation mounts as to whether he will sell down his $2.4 billion stake. The Bergin inquirys report recommended that Mr Packer be subject to a 10 per cent ownership…
